Our Approach To In-Home Hospice Care in Evanston, IL

Every journey is unique, and our care options are designed to reflect that. Our in-home hospice services in Evanston include a range of care levels to meet evolving needs. From moment-to-moment support to scheduled visits, we’re there when it matters most.

Inpatient Care

In cases where symptoms cannot be managed at home, we offer short-term inpatient hospice care in a comfortable facility. Our skilled team works to stabilize symptoms and bring relief, with the goal of returning the patient home as soon as possible.

Continuous Care

When urgent medical attention is needed at home, we provide continuous care to manage acute symptoms. This around-the-clock service ensures the patient receives expert support without hospitalization.

Respite Care

Caring for a loved one can be emotionally and physically taxing. Respite care offers short-term relief for primary caregivers, giving them time to rest while we provide quality care to the patient in their home or a designated facility.

Routine Care

This is the foundation of hospice care. Our team visits regularly to monitor symptoms, provide medications, offer emotional support, and coordinate care with families and physicians—all in the comfort of the patient's home.

Palliative Care in Evanston, IL

For patients who are still receiving curative treatment or are in earlier stages of illness, our palliative care team offers symptom management, pain relief, and emotional support. Unlike hospice, palliative care can be provided alongside other treatments. We work closely with your existing medical team to enhance quality of life and ease the burden of illness. What is Hospice Care?

Hospice care is a specialized form of healthcare focused on providing comfort and quality of life to individuals facing life-limiting illnesses. It is typically recommended when curative treatment is no longer effective or desired, and the patient has a prognosis of six months or less to live.

Rather than focusing on curing an illness, hospice care prioritizes pain management, symptom relief, emotional support, and spiritual peace. This care is ideally suited for patients with terminal conditions such as cancer, advanced heart or lung disease, ALS, or dementia. The main benefit of hospice care lies in its holistic and compassionate approach, helping patients and their families make the most of every moment in a familiar and comforting environment—home.
